Pros and Cons of PS5:
Pros:
• Graphics: The PS5 boasts impressive graphics capabilities, making it a great choice for kids who love visually stunning games.
• Exclusive Games: The PS5 has a range of exclusive games that can’t be found on other consoles, such as God of War and The Last of Us.
• Controller: The PS5’s DualSense controller features haptic feedback, which can enhance the gaming experience.
Cons:
• Age Rating: Many PS5 games have a recommended age rating of 13+, which may not be suitable for younger kids.
• Violence: Some PS5 games feature graphic violence, which may not be appropriate for children.
• Cost: The PS5 is a premium console, and its games and accessories can be expensive.
Pros and Cons of Xbox Series X|S:
Pros:
• Xbox Family Settings: The Xbox Series X|S has a built-in parental control feature, allowing parents to set limits on gaming time, restrict online interactions, and more.
• More Affordable: The Xbox Series X|S is generally more affordable than the PS5, making it a more accessible option for families.
• Xbox Game Pass: The Xbox Game Pass offers a subscription-based service, providing access to a vast library of games, including kid-friendly titles.
Cons:
• Less Exclusive Games: The Xbox Series X|S has fewer exclusive games compared to the PS5.
• Controller: While the Xbox controller is comfortable, some kids may find it less intuitive than the PS5’s DualSense controller.
Pros and Cons of Nintendo Switch:
Pros:
• Portability: The Nintendo Switch is a portable console, allowing kids to play games anywhere, anytime.
• Kid-Friendly Games: The Nintendo Switch has a wide range of kid-friendly games, such as Mario Kart, Super Smash Bros., and Pokémon.
• Local Multiplayer: The Switch supports local multiplayer, making it a great option for family game nights.
Cons:
• Graphics: The Switch’s graphics capabilities are not as powerful as the PS5 or Xbox Series X|S.
• Game Library: While the Switch has a great selection of games, it may not have as many titles as the PS5 or Xbox Series X|S.
